Job Description

We are excited to welcome a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to our team! The ideal candidate will play an essential role in providing speech and language therapy to students from PreK to 12th grade. As part of a dynamic team, you will have the opportunity to make a lasting impact by helping students improve their communication skills and overcome speech and language challenges.

Responsibilities:

Conduct thorough assessments of students' speech, language, and communication abilities.
Develop personalized therapy plans and set specific goals based on each student's needs.
Provide direct therapy services to students, focusing on areas like articulation, phonology, language comprehension, fluency, and pragmatic skills.
Collaborate with teachers, parents, and other team members to ensure students' communication goals are met in the classroom and other educational environments.
Use evidence-based techniques and creative therapeutic activities to enhance speech and language development.
Track and document students' progress, adjusting therapy plans as necessary to achieve the best results.
Participate in Individualized Education Program (IEP) meetings, offering insights into students' speech and language needs.

Qualifications:

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ited program.
State licensure or eligibility for lic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ist.
Previous experience providing therapy in a school or pediatric setting is preferred.
Proficient in assessment tools and therapeutic methods commonly used in pediatric speech-language pathology.
Strong communication skills and the ability to work effectively with students, families, and educators.
Detail-oriented with excellent problem-solving abilities.
Experience in teletherapy or online counseling is a plus.
Familiarity with aug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) systems and other assistive technologies is preferred.
